About the role

You will work closely with the class teacher to resource and adapt planning and support high quality teaching and learning across all subjects. You will help to create learning environments where pupils can expand their knowledge. You will work with the school community to uphold our trust and school values. The role will include working across a range of year groups providing whole class support.
